Behind her are hints of a bustling Pittsburgh, PA street.\" width=\"300\" height=\"300\" data-wp-editing=\"1\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2.jpg 1284w, https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2-300x300.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2-1022x1024.jpg 1022w, https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2-150x150.jpg 150w, https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2-768x769.jpg 768w, https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/15_red-shirt-walnut-street-with-cane-smiling-close-up-urban-background-2-1200x1202.jpg 1200w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/>I am a human-computer interaction researcher. I study the impact of sociotechnical systems, including novel AI-powered experiences, on people with disabilities. My research findings inform inclusive and ethically-designed processes and experiences.<\/p>\n<p>As of September,<\/p>\n<p>2022 I&#8217;m a Senior Research Scientist in\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/research.google\/teams\/responsible-ai\/\">Google Research&#8217;s Responsible AI and Human Centered Technology organization.<\/a>\u00a0Previously, I was a postdoctoral researcher in\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.hcii.cmu.edu\/\">Carnegie Mellon University\u2019s Human-Computer Interaction Institute<\/a>\u00a0and a researcher at Apple, Inc. I received my Ph.D. from the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.hcde.washington.edu\/\">University of Washington\u2019s Human Centered Design and Engineering Department\u00a0<\/a>and I interned at Microsoft Research. I received my BA in Psychology with minors in African American Studies and Women\u2019s Studies from the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/uncw.edu\/\">University of North Carolina Wilmington.<\/a><\/p>\n<p>I have received funding from a Microsoft Research Dissertation Grant and a National Science Foundation Graduate Research Fellowship. Eight of my co-authored papers at the ACM\u2019s ASSETS, CHI, and DIS conferences have received awards.<\/p>\n<p>I update this website minimally. Read my\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/bennettc.com\/about-me-public-scholarship\/\">About page<\/a>\u00a0for a few things that are not on my CV.<\/p>\n<h2>Current Research Focuses<\/h2>\n<ol>\n<li><strong>The intersection of AI, novel accessibility solutions, and bias. Recent outcomes include:<\/strong><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<ul>\n<li>A\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/Bennett_Keyes_what-is-the-point-of-fairness-disability-ai-and-the-complexity-of-justice.pdf\">position paper<\/a>, a\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/03\/Whittaker_disability-bias-and-AI.pdf\">technical report<\/a>, and podcasts (e.g.,\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.radicalai.org\/cynthia-bennett\">Radical AI\u00a0<\/a>and\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/thegoodrobotpodcast.buzzsprout.com\/1786427\/8850285-cynthia-bennett-on-ai-disability-and-accessibility\">The Good Robot<\/a>on AI, bias, and disability. They argue for cautious AI deployments and for more attention to potential disability bias in AI systems more generally, and attention to the ways AI-powered accessibility solutions may also be harmful. These topics remain under-discussed in popular AI-bias discourse.<\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/Bennett_Its-Complicated-Negotiating-Accessibility-and-MisRepresentation-in-image-Descriptions-of-Race-Gender-and-\">This publication<\/a>and this\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/developer.apple.com\/videos\/play\/wwdc2021\/10304\/#:~:text=Discover%20how%20you%20can%20deliver,the%20design%20and%20development%20process.\">WWDC talk (excerpt starting at 13:12)<\/a>\u00a0on bias and ethics concerns around ML generating descriptions of people in images. While they are intended to make photos accessible to blind people who cannot see them, ML-generated image descriptions may also perpetuate documented race, gender, and disability-based bias.<\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/03\/Micromobility-_camera-ready_0426.pdf\">This publication<\/a>on ethical concerns related to interactions among people with disabilities and semiautonomous delivery robots in public space.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<ol start=\"2\">\n<li><strong>Cultivating accessible computing research labs and design studios which invite, celebrate, and incorporate disability culture. Some outcomes include:<\/strong><\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<ul>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/Access-Is_A-Future-Date-2021_Slides-with-Transcript.pdf\">Access Is&#8230;<\/a>My keynote arguing\u00a0that accessibility is a process, not a product, requiring structural support and collective participation.<\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/03\/Mack_Anticipate-and-Adjust-Cultivating-Access-in-Human-Centered-Methods-1.pdf\">A publication<\/a>on current accessibility practices researchers and disability organizers engage to run accessible human-centered methods such as interviewing, design workshops, and user tests. The talk overviewed\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/02\/Bennett_Its-Complicated-Negotiating-Accessibility-and-MisRepresentation-in-image-Descriptions-of-Race-Gender-and-Disability-1.pdf\">my research on the politics of human and machine-written image descriptions of race, gender, and disability,<\/a>\u00a0and recent art and activist commentary and futuring on human-centered approaches to ever-automating information translation. Professor Kantor\u2019s response enriched my talk by bringing in connections to disability law, digital media history, and feminist theory.<\/p>\n<p><strong>May 2022:<\/strong>\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/kmack3.github.io\/\">Kelly Mack<\/a>\u00a0did an awesome job leading a team of 8 researchers and presenting our resulting\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/03\/Mack_Anticipate-and-Adjust-Cultivating-Access-in-Human-Centered-Methods-1.pdf\">honorable mentioned CHI 2022 \u00a0paper!<\/a>\u00a0We interviewed researchers and community organizers to learn how they currently host accessible human-centered studies and events. TL\/DR accessibility is a research specialization but all research should be accessible. Anticipating accessibility and openness to flexibility smooths the inevitable last-minute adjustments that become necessary on mixed-ability teams.<\/p>\n<p>April<strong>\u00a02022:\u00a0<\/strong>Congratulations to Candace Williams who published her first\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.bennettc.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/03\/Williams_Toward-Supporting-Quality-Alt-Text-in-Computing-Publications.pdf\">lead-author paper<\/a>\u00a0as a Ph.D. student to\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.w4a.info\/2022\/\">the Web4All conference!<\/a>\u00a0It describes her Apple internship project on two important facets of image accessibility&#8211;the prevalence and quality of recently-published computing paper figure alt text, several of which describe complex compositions of charts and images of systems, \u00a0and insights from interviews with computing paper authors on opportunities to improve paper and figure-creation tools.<\/p>\n<h2>Contact<\/h2>\n<p>Email:\u00a0clb5590@gmail.com<br \/>\nFollow me:\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/twitter.com\/clb5590\">@clb5590 on Twitter<\/a><br \/>\nConnect with me on\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.linkedin.com\/in\/cynthia-bennett-0851b753\">LinkedIn<\/a><br \/>\nRead my\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/scholar.google.com\/citations?user=K783G5IAAAAJ&amp;hl=en\">Google Scholar page<\/a><\/p>\n<p>This website is not endorsed by any entity; it is a personal account of my professional activities<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Main Content I am a human-computer interaction researcher.
